Tempered glass
Tempered glass is the most common kind of glass used for windows and doors. It is more durable and safer than standard glass. It is able to withstand impact and scratches without breaking into large pieces.
When glass that is tempered breaks it is broken into small, round pieces that are less harmful than larger shards. These pieces are easier to clean and less likely to cause injury.
It is also more durable than annealed. It is able to take a variety of impacts, including a strong blow or a hard fall from the blowtorch.
Tempered glass is ideal for glass door repairs enclosures, shower doors, and entry doors. It can resist high temperatures as well. It is also a great option for window replacement.
